MadeInSpain.net
Title
Hotels in Spain
Description
Hotels in Spain, the best accommodation in Spain. Discount Spain Hotels.
Languages
español (Spanish)
Contact
- Booking On Line
-

- Soria
- Spain 28027
-

Additional Information
Related Domains
External Links
- Alexa: MadeInSpain.net


